Can't say I'm very original with my pedal choices, but can say I burned though a ridiculous amount of money on other pedals before getting to this point. In fact, both boards remained unchanged for over a year (previous record could probably be measured in weeks). But I had a love/hate relationship with the BBE OptoStomp ... love for the red/yellow version I had on my large board, massive hate for the monocle version I had on my small board. Once the "monocle" cacked on me, I didn't care about BBE's 5-yr warranty. So happy with every other MXR pedal I have, getting the M87 Bass Compressor was a no brainer. Very happy with it ... extremely happy with both boards overall.

Large Board:
Bass > Planet Waves CT04 Chromatic Pedal Tuner > MXR Bass Compressor > Diamond Boost-EQ > Way Huge Pork Loin > Radial BigShot EFX switcher

Loop 1: Way Huge Swollen Pickle

Loop 2: MXR Bass Envelope Filter > Electro-Harmonix Micro POG > MXR Black Label Chorus > MXR Carbon Copy
